Abstract
Epithelial components of the rectum and anal canal comprise the rectal mucosa, anal canal mucosa, and anal glands. The clinicopathological characteristics of 111 cases of canine epithelial tumors in these regions were reviewed. Histopathological examination was performed on normal rectal and anal canal tissues and on 64 tumors. All signet-ring cell carcinomas and anal gland adenomas, as well as approximately half of the adenomas, were classified as anal canal tumors and were located within 1.5 cm of the anus. Acinar adenocarcinomas, papillary adenocarcinomas, and mucinous adenocarcinomas were predominantly classified as rectal tumors. Immunohistochemically, rectal adenomas, acinar adenocarcinomas, papillary adenocarcinomas, and mucinous adenocarcinomas frequently exhibited a CDX2+CK20+SOX2−CK7− immunophenotype, consistent with that of the proximal rectal mucosa. In contrast, adenomas in the anal canal frequently showed a CDX2−CK20−SOX2+CK7± immunophenotype, consistent with that of the rectal mucosa at the recto-anal junction. Signet-ring cell carcinomas and anal gland adenomas exhibited a CDX2−CK20−SOX2+CK7+ immunophenotype, consistent with that of the anal glands. In a hierarchical cluster analysis of tumor immunophenotypes, Group 1 (mostly anal canal adenomas) and Group 2 (rectal adenomas, acinar adenocarcinomas, papillary adenocarcinomas, and mucinous adenocarcinomas) formed one cluster, whereas Group 3 (signet-ring cell carcinomas) and Group 4 (anal gland adenomas) formed another distinct cluster. Based on these results, canine epithelial tumors in the rectum and anal canal may be categorized into a rectal mucosa-like immunophenotype (including adenomas, acinar adenocarcinomas, papillary adenocarcinomas, and mucinous adenocarcinomas) and anal gland-like immunophenotype (including signet-ring cell carcinomas and anal gland adenomas).
